What Makes Onion Shampoo Effective for Hair?

Onion is rich in sulphur, a key mineral essential for healthy hair structure. Sulphur supports:

  • Keratin production

  • Stronger hair follicles

  • Improved blood circulation to the scalp

When used regularly, onion shampoo for hair helps reduce breakage, control hair fall, and improve overall scalp health—creating the right foundation for healthy hair growth.

How Often Should You Use Onion Shampoo?

For best results:

  • Use 2–3 times a week

  • Massage gently and rinse thoroughly

  • Avoid over-washing, which can weaken roots

Consistency matters more than frequency when it comes to natural hair care.
